Previously Zucchini-gen uses built-in heuristics to perform element
matching for ensemble patch generation. This CL adds an option
(accessible via the -impose parameter) to specify elements in "old"
and "new", and how they match. This allows the default heuristics to be
overridden, and enables external applications (who perhaps have better
ideas of element matching, e.g., have access to archiving programs) to
better use Zucchini to patch archives.
Zucchini-match is updated to prints the -impose command line to repeat
its results. Also, ElementMatch::ToString() is added.
